be2net: fix a possible events_get() race on BE2



On BE2 chip, an interrupt being raised even when EQ is in un-armed state has
been observed a few times.  This is not expected and has never been
observed on BE3/Lancer chips.

As a consequence, be_msix()::events_get() and be_poll()::events_get()
can race and notify an EQ wrongly causing a CEV UE. The other possible
side-effect would be traffic stalling because after notifying EQ,
napi_schedule() is ignored as NAPI is already running.

This patch fixes this issue by counting events only in be_poll().
